About Charles Schwab India

Corporate Overview & History

Charles Schwab Corporation, founded in 1971 by Charles R. Schwab, is a leading U.S. brokerage and wealth‑management firm. Headquartered in Westlake, Texas, the company pioneered discount brokerage, electronic trading and low‑cost investing. Today, Schwab serves more than 38 million active brokerage accounts worldwide and manages over $7 trillion in client assets.

Schwab entered the Indian market in 2012 through Schwab Global Services Ltd. (SGS), initially as a back‑office and technology outsourcing arm for its U.S. operations. Over the last decade, SGS has expanded to become a strategic delivery centre for digital platforms, data analytics, risk‑management, and client‑service solutions. The Indian footprint now includes three technology hubs – Hyderabad (headquarters), Bangalore and Pune – and a client‑experience centre in Mumbai.

Core Business Operations & Divisions

In India, Schwab’s activities are grouped into four primary divisions:

  • Technology & Platform Engineering – Development and maintenance of Schwab’s trading platforms, mobile apps, cloud‑migration projects and API services.
  • Data & Analytics – Big‑data pipelines, machine‑learning models for fraud detection, portfolio recommendation and market‑insight dashboards.
  • Operations & Client Services – Transaction processing, settlement, compliance reporting and multilingual client‑support (voice & chat).
  • Risk, Compliance & Security – Regulatory reporting, cyber‑security monitoring, internal audit and governance.

Key technology hubs:

  • Hyderabad – Global Delivery Centre (GDC) for Platform Engineering and Cloud Architecture.
  • Bangalore – Data‑Science & Analytics Lab.
  • Pune – Operations & Client‑Experience Centre.

Hiring & Selection Process

Schwab follows a structured, competency‑based recruitment workflow:

  1. Online Application – Submit resume via Schwab Careers portal or LinkedIn.
  2. Aptitude & Technical Assessment – For technical roles, a 60‑minute online test (coding, logical reasoning, data‑structures). For non‑technical roles, a situational judgment test.
  3. Technical Interview(s) – 1‑2 rounds with senior engineers or data scientists. Includes live coding, system‑design, and problem‑solving discussions.
  4. Functional/Domain Interview – Business analysts, risk and compliance candidates meet hiring managers to assess domain knowledge.
  5. HR / Culture Fit Interview – Evaluation of communication skills, alignment with Schwab’s values (client focus, integrity, innovation).
  6. Final Offer & Background Verification – Salary negotiation, reference checks, and pre‑employment paperwork.

Salary Structure, Compensation & Benefits

Compensation is market‑aligned and varies by role, experience and location. Below is a typical annual CTC (Cost‑to‑Company) range for Indian employees (as of FY 2025‑26):

RoleExperienceAnnual CTC (INR)Key Benefits
Software Engineer I0‑2 yrs6 – 9 LakhHealth insurance, PF, ESOP eligibility, flexible work‑from‑home
Software Engineer II / Senior Engineer3‑5 yrs12 – 18 LakhPerformance bonus, paid certifications, gym allowance
Data Scientist / Data Engineer3‑6 yrs15 – 22 LakhAnnual learning stipend, conference travel, stock options
Risk/Compliance Analyst2‑5 yrs10 – 14 LakhProfessional certification support (FRM, CAMS)
Engineering Manager7‑12 yrs25 – 35 LakhLeadership bonus, higher ESOP pool, relocation assistance
Principal Data Scientist10+ yrs35 – 50 LakhExecutive stock grants, global mobility options

Additional perks include:

  • Comprehensive medical, dental and vision coverage for employees and dependents.
  • Paid parental leave (up to 26 weeks).
  • Annual performance‑linked bonus (10‑20 % of base).
  • Employee Assistance Programme (EAP) and mental‑wellness resources.
  • Hybrid work model – 2 days remote, 3 days on‑site (subject to role).
